The developers of Criminality utilize a robust, custom anti-cheat system alongside Roblox’s native Hyperion anti-cheat. Publicly accessible scripts on Pastebin are, by definition, visible to everyone—including the game's developers. Once a script becomes popular, the developers analyze its signature, update the anti-cheat, and implement automated ban waves. This often results in permanent account loss or Hardware ID (HWID) bans, preventing the user from ever playing the game on that computer again. 2. The developers of Criminality use robust, custom anti-cheat systems alongside Roblox’s native Byfron anti-cheat protection (Hyperion). Running unauthorized scripts triggers automated detection systems. In Criminality , bans are rarely temporary. The game utilizes Hardware ID (HWID) banning, meaning your actual computer components are flagged. Once HWID banned, creating a new account will not allow you to play; you will be instantly banned upon joining. 3.
